; 9)坐席人员接通电话; 10)呼叫方、坐席任何一方挂机,PBX将中断呼叫; 11)坐席等待下一次呼叫。...ACD排队算法: 1)线性加权优先级排队算法 分别对重要程度Importance及呼叫在队列中已等待时间乘以一个系数,再将两者相加以确定呼叫在队列中的位置。...4)会议录音 会议录音的构建和原理: 通过在媒体平台搭建会议桥的方式来实现对指定通话过程的录音。媒体平台对需要集中录音的通话建立三方会议,会议的参加方分别为主叫用户、话务员及录音通道。...12)坐席发起咨询、被咨询方忙或无效号码的流程 13)咨询后接回的流程 14)咨询后转移的流程 15)咨询后会议的流程 16)多方通话后时,删除连接的流程 17)单步转移的流程 18)单步会议的流程...排队放弃电话明细表:入队时间、排队时长、主叫号码、被叫号码、技能描述等。
3.1.3 NGCC在网络中的位置 3.1.4 传统排队机与NGCC中排队机的比较 3.1.5 呼叫中心的各节点与NGN分层架构的对应关系 3.1.6 软排队机与CTI、坐席、接入网关之间的接口...,要求支持呼叫中心CTI所需的排队与呼叫控制能力,包括保持、转接、咨询、会议、外呼等。...1)支持坐席侧的各种控制操作; 2)支持IVR/MS侧的各种控制操作; 3)支持呼叫与随路数据的同步; 4)支持多种排队(接听时间、次数、等待时间、累计时间等)和路由策略(VIP用户、主叫地区、按比例...; 9)转码,支持不同音频编码之间的转换(比如G.711转换为G.729),支持现有编码能力中所有编码格式之间的转换,用于同一个会话中多个媒体流采用不同音频编码的情形,比如会议中不同的成员采用不同的编码方式...3.4 呼叫中心的云化 云化云呼叫中心是基于云计算延伸出的一个新概念,是在现有呼叫中心的基础上,引入虚拟化、并行处理、负载均衡、服务计量等技术,对外提供多租户、资源弹性扩展、按需计费的“大容量、低成本”
一、背景 作为全球领先的在线旅游企业,携程注重服务质量,并拥有全球最大的旅游呼叫中心,分别部署在国内自建系统、国内和国外第三方云服务平台上。...uac.xml和uas.xml用来模拟SIP消息流程, data.csv:用于uac.xml和uas.xml中需要引入的数据,例如分机号,被叫号码等等。...2-2 运行结果 压测过程中需要注意的几个点: (1)先开启被叫,再开启主叫;如果先开启主叫,被叫没开启会出现异常,影响压测数据的准确性。...2.8 运行结果分析 针对上一小节的场景设计,运行结果如下: PBX排队溢到IVR的场景 酒店VDN对应南通和上海两地有两个VDN有数据进线,目前单个VDN上最大排队数N,各地在压测阶段达到单技能最大排队数...此次达到压测前设定的最大并发通话,为现有系统压力的多倍,用设置的限流值来测试系统的的保底机制和分配服务。随着携程业务的开创和发展,相信携程电话系统可以迎接携程高质量和全球化战略带来的更大流量的挑战。
现代的呼叫中心又叫作客户服务中心,它是一种基于CTI技术、充分利用通信网和计算机网的多项功能集成,并与企业连为一体的一个完整的综合信息服务系统,利用现有的各种先进的通信手段,效地为客户提供高质量、高效率...所谓排队机也就是具有了ACD功能的PBX,有时也叫PABX。通常可以将来电者排人等候的队列中、播放通知、公告等信息,并储存呼叫数据以供报告之用。...呼叫在一个有条件的基础上被发送。“如果座席组1中排队的呼叫数超过25个,并且在座席组2中至少有4个空闲座席,那么呼叫将被发送到座席组2。...主叫用户,主叫方:电话呼叫的发话方 。...、所有业务代表都能看到的显示板,其内容包括排队的呼叫电话的数量、呼叫者对待的最长时间等 。
随着技术发展,光纤入户,全网IP化,在我国移动网络中,大量部署了IMS。 1.4 信令 信令(Signaling):用户、中继线状态、主叫号码、被叫号码、中继路由的选择等通信信息。...ITU(International Telecommunication Union,国际电信联盟)制定了H.32x多媒体通信系列标准,使得在现有通信网络上进行视频会议成为可能。...1.8.3 IMS核心网元 1)CSCF(Call Session Control Function):呼叫会话控制功能 ①代理CSCF(P-CSCF):是IMS中与用户的第一个连接点,提供Proxy(...,负责对UE的注册鉴权、会议控制以及用户数据管理等。...2)MGCF(Media Gateway Control Function):媒体网关控制功能 ①控制IMS-MGW中的媒体信道连接; ②与CSCF通信; ③根据路由号码,为从传统网络来的入局呼叫选择CSCF
但事实上,随着智能手机的普及以及大数据时代的到来,云通信已经成为了人们日常生活不可分割的一部分,扮演着越来越重要的角色。本期就为大家全面解析云通信,看看你的生活中到底与云通信产生了怎样的交集。...如何有效提高沟通效率和降低沟通成本是很多企业都很重视的问题,经过千万客户的真实反馈及众多事实案例证明,利用远程会议能够非常有效地提高工作和沟通的效率。...远程会议实现了跨越地理限制的“面对面”沟通,让所有沟通和反馈可以快速有效,让沟通形式更为正式,让决策进程更为流畅,让信息传达更为准确和真实,也让沟通者之间能体会更多真诚。...产品功能 1、点击拨号(回拨) 点击拨号(回拨)是主叫方发起通话后,腾讯云通信平台先呼通主叫,主叫方接听后再呼通被叫方,平台负责与运营商标准对接并完成主被叫通话音频富媒体流中转。...2、中间号(直拨) 中间号(直拨)是通过向商家平台方分配固定或动态小号,用户拨打小号可直连到商家平台,平台显示的用户主叫号码均为平台统一号码。
1.业务模型 ---- 签约SRVCC/eSRVCC业务的主叫LTE用户通过LTE网络发起呼叫,被叫域选网络为LTE网络,当主叫用户和被叫用户正在进行通话时,主叫用户从E-UTRAN网络移动到UTRAN...2.信令流程 ---- 签约SRVCC/eSRVCC业务的主叫LTE用户通过LTE网络发起呼叫,被叫域选网络为LTE网络,当主叫用户和被叫用户正在进行通话时,主叫用户从E-UTRAN网络移动到UTRAN...终结点,并指示本次呼叫使用的编解码列表 22).IM-MGW动态分配IP资源,向SRVCC IWF回复ADD REPLY消息,该消息中返回IP地址等终结点相关信息 23).SRVCC IWF向MME_A...26).SRVCC IWF返回消息接收成功响应ACK 27).SRVCC IWF根据200消息中的承载信息通过MOD REQ消息下发给主叫IM-MGW 28).IM-MGW向SRVCC IWF发送MOD...则SCC AS比较INVITE消息中SDP的编解码是否与原会话协商后SDP的编解码相同,并根据比较结果启动eSRVCC流程或SRVCC流程。
一、协议介绍 SIP(SessionInitiationProtocol,会话发起协议)是由IETF提出的IP电话信令协议.它的主要目的是为了解决IP网中的信令控制,以及同软交换的通信,从而构成下一代的增值业务平台...状态行是被叫方向主叫方返回的状态信息,如1xx,2xx,3xx,4xx,5xx,6xx。 请求类型: INVITE:用于发起呼叫请求。INVITE消息包括消息头和数据区两部分。...INVITE 消息头包含主、被呼叫的地址,呼叫主题和呼叫优先级等信息。数据区则是关于会话媒体的信息,可由会话描述协议SDP 来实现。 BYE:当一个用户决定中止会话时,可以使用BYE 来结束会话。...tag是必需的。 CALL-ID: 用于全局唯一标识正在建立的会话的标识符。 随机数加UAC标识信息。 CSeq: 用于标识同一会话中不同事务的序号,通常由一个用作序号的整型数和消息类型组成。...SIP协商中主叫方会带上自己支持的所有音频编码列表到被叫方,被叫方一般在回铃时从主叫支持的类型中选出一种或多种自己支持的编码,返回主叫后,双人按顺序选出第一个支持的编码。
流量控制 发送方不会淹没接收方 特性3....为呼叫预留端-端资源 也就是我们在传输的过程中需要某些媒介(比如从两地传送东西就需要车、汽油、通行证等等),这一步要做的就是为这次传输预留所需要的资源。...个个分组 ** 资源共享, 按需使用: 存储-转发:分组每次移 动一跳( hop ) 在转发之前,节点必须收到 整个分组 延迟比线路交换要大 排队时间 分组交换: 存储– 转发 **...虚电路(virtual circuit)的工作原理 存储- 转发 接入网、物理媒体 如何将边缘接入核心就是接入网需要做的事情 以及我们需要知道接入网的物理媒介就是媒体 如何将端系统和边缘路由器连接...互联网络结构: 网络中的网络 问题 :给定数百万接入ISPs, 如何将他们互联到一块 问题: 给定数百万接入ISPs,如何将它们互联到一起 选项: 将每个接入ISP都连接到全局
,获取参数中的sip帐号信息 2、根据sip帐号信息,从数据库查询相应的用户信息 3、用户为空时直接返回注册失败的xml 4、用户不为空时生成注册的xml信息 5、使用sip信息,参数:sip_to_host...被叫号码 variable_sip_contact_host 呼叫ip,即呼叫方的ip地址,可用作ip判断处理。...表dial_tab参数:call_number,用于判断主叫是否为指定的号码,循环判断,若与主叫号码相同,即为某一指定主叫呼入时,转送到指定的落地网关上 表dial_tab参数:call_prefix,...即为被叫前缀信息,即设定的呼叫规则,当被叫的前缀为指定值时,才可使用该呼叫规则, 转接到网关时,转接信息:data为:"sofia/gateway/"+gateway+"/"+tranfer_prefix...时,freeswitch将自动去除相应的前缀信息,即呼叫被叫:9118860233225,设定前缀规则:call_prefix为91时,$1表示:18860233225 3、当根据主叫信息,没有在拨号方案表
,java应用也可以直接向fs发送命令,比如对外呼叫某个号码。...主叫方挂断,或被叫方拒接),fs会断开连接,直到下次再有来电。...... api uuid:54ae7272-62c1-4d1f-87a1-aab2080538dc 发起呼叫, 主叫:0000000000 , 被叫:1000 用户应答, 主叫:0000000000 ,...() c) 61行,client.sendAsyncApiCommand 这里以异步方式,发送了一个命令给fs(即:呼叫1000用户,接通后再放段声音)。...异步方式下,命令是否发成功当时并不知道,但是这个方法会返回一个uuid的字符串,fs收到后,会在backgroundJobResultReceived回调中,把这个uuid再还回来,参见上面贴出的输出结果
路由配置 进入【呼叫】⇨【路由】,新建一条路由: 名称:hk,也可以随意 被叫字冠:340,根据上文提到的编码规则 呼叫源:default 最大长度:20 目的地类型:本地分机 同时需要在号码变换中修改主叫号码变换为...注意: 此处的主叫号码应该设置为上文中提及的SIP 服务器 ID,否则呼叫时,可能会收到415 Unsupported Media Type....呼叫测试 广播发起方需要首先发送MESSAGE消息 Notify 设备,设备回复MESSAGE Response 后,会主动发送INVITE,所以需要配置对应的路由。...进入【呼叫】⇨【路由】新建一条路由,其中被叫号码为前文提及的SIP 服务器 ID,如果对接的是平台,真正的主叫设备 ID 在INVITE头部Subject字段中,from 则为平台注册到 XSwitch...lua broadcast.lua 呼叫普通 SIP 终端: conference 3000 bgdial user/1009 由于点播+广播是两路呼叫,设备在 conference 中存在两个成员,
在FreeSwitch中修改主叫显示名称 如果你想通过你的IP话机呼叫其他用户的时候,在对方话机显示能标识你的名称,在FreeSwitch中该怎么配置?... FreeSwitch中的会议功能(3) FreeSwitch中可以设置主持人以及会议密码。...(1)1000 呼叫 3000,进入会议,同时发送自己的视频,1000 可以看到自己; (2)1001 呼叫 3000,进入会议,可以看到 1000 的视频。...若1001也发送自己的视频,双方看到的视频是当前讲话声音大的一方的视频; (3)1002 呼叫 3000,进入会议,可以看到当前讲话一方的视频。...若 1002 也发送自己的视频,三方看到的视频是当前讲话声音大的一方的视频。 再扩展下思维,能否让 FreeSwitch 实现融屏功能,实现与会各方都能彼此看到自己!那FreeSwitch就更强大了。
CTI论坛记者:"视频客服"的概念早在2009年就已经提出了,那么一直以来,视频呼叫中的发展瓶颈有哪些?...所有这些独特的能力都是由于我们即是级别很深厚的IP网络视频能力厂商又是强大的客服厂商,我们把很多视频会议强大的功能整合到视频客服系统中。...CTI论坛记者:环信视频客服如何与现有业务系统有效融合? 刘俊彦:融合体现在以下几个方面,首先视频客服和呼叫中心、在线客服的互通互转,即“从口到手,从手到脸”,在整个流程中要实现多种媒体互通互转。...其次,视频客服要和现有的路由和ACD做深度的整合和集成,设计的过程中要遵循整体的路由设计。再次,视频客服要和现有的CRM系统、客户画像系统打通融合。...在选型的过程中一定要看它是否能和现有的呼叫中心系统、在线客服系统融合,可以实现互通互转、统一排队统一路由。否则系统建成起不到成为现有系统扩展和补充的作用,而成为孤岛,价值大打折扣。
随着软交换乃至今后3G业务发展,可能有更多的增值业务逐步实现,这些业务平台的计费也将需要时间同步。 对于固定电话网,每个通话的计费信息,包括该呼叫的主被叫号码和起止时刻由主叫局给出。...呼叫起止时刻的时间标签是主叫局交换机本身时钟的时间。当该呼叫是本地网呼叫时,计费的主叫局是主叫市话端局;当该呼叫是长途呼叫时,计费的主叫局是主叫长话局。...这些都要求计费准确性高,尤其是在不同运营商网间结算中准确性要求更高。 (3)软交换网络的应用 软交换网络中,计费信息主要产生在软交换设备上。...2.传输网络的应用 目前,传输网络现有时间同步需求不是非常迫切,主要属于网管维护类的需求。...时间同步融合汇聚了电信网内部的诸多支撑网、网管网络、DCN网络以及不同的业务子网,涉及到诸多业务部门和业务子网,并且和第三方系统有相关的接口,这都要在系统维护界面明确。
下面是颜学伟老师关于实时音频与传统PSTN语音业务如何融合在一起,以及融合过程中的碰到的难点和解决方案的分享。...两个QQ用户通过外网发起语音通话,主叫方发起通话呼叫接听方,这个过程一般会分为两层来处理,一个是信令层的处理,另一个是码流层的处理。...由于双方都是在Internet上进行通话,需要将主叫的声音传输到被叫方,即是将采集到的语音数据传输到接收端。接收端收到音频流数据后,会进行解码,之后是播放器进行播放。...多人会议也类似,这个场景是一般都比较紧急,大家希望可以直接打电话就可以把他接入到会议中,直接进行语音讨论。...我们融合的方式的实现有两种,第一种是让QQ客户端去适配PSTN的差异,第二种是让PSTN去适配VOIP的差异。
TDengine是一个时序数据库,因此所有数据必须有一个时间戳,相同的时间戳是无法插入的。这跟关系数据库天然的不同。在关系数据库中,话单使用一张表,直接将数据插入就OK了。...caller_id_name:字符串,主叫名称 caller_id_number:字符串,主叫号码 dest_number:字符串,被叫号码 username:经过鉴权的用户名 start_time:时间戳...FreeSWITCH是一个B2BUA,常用于转发呼叫,典型的有以下几种模式: 终端呼叫FreeSWITCH,FreeSWITCH放音,将终端加入会议等。每一通电话产生一张话单。...下面,通过运营商的呼叫,运营商侧的号码不在本地管辖范围内,只能通过运营商中继号或IP地址进行区分计费。...本方案可以解决以下问题: 针对不同的本地用户计费 本方案有以下遗留问题: 同时有同号码的并发呼叫时,T表中时间戳可能重复 同终端并发有多个呼叫时,A/B表也可能有重复,进一步拆分?
他们的云服务目录中的此新产品提供聊天,SMS,PSTN呼叫和视频通信。...在H.264中选择的视频编解码器。它使用RTX重传来确保可靠性。ACS不包括联播支持,以使视频质量适应会议室中不同参与者的需求。同样至少在我测试的示例中,比特率非常低。...你可以从发送者参数的下一个捕获中看到如何将其配置为以200kbps使用H264。 ?...它还为每个流(1501、1551…)保留50 ssrc,并且在呼叫的初始建立期间,在远程SDP中为将来的参与者预分配了8个远程流。...带宽估算(BWE) 对于带宽估计,它使用接收方支持(基于REMB),而不是更现代,更优化的发送方带宽估计(基于传输反馈)。 其他身份不明的东西 SDP中还存在非标准扩展。
以QQ为例,两个QQ用户通过外网发起语音通话,主叫方语音呼叫接听方,这个过程一般会分为两层来处理。一个是信令层的处理,另一个是码流层的处理。...由于双方都是在Internet上进行通话,需要将主叫的声音传输到被叫方,即是将采集到的语音数据传输到接收端。接收端收到音频流数据后,会进行解码,之后是播放器进行播放。...多人会议也类似,开会的场景一般都比较紧急,大家希望可以直接打个电话就可以把用户接入到会议中进行讨论。...我们融合的方式的实现有两种,第一种是让QQ客户端去适配PSTN的差异,第二种是让PSTN去适配VOIP的差异。...三、系统优化 01 语音质量增强 语音通话中,提高语音质量是优化核心体验较为重要的一环。手机端的语音增强手段比较有限,因为它在运营商的封闭专用网络中,相对外网质量较好,少抖动和少丢包。
主叫方:呼叫某个用户; // javascript this.TUICalling.call({ userID: this.data.userId, type:2}) 8....被呼叫方:接受新的呼叫; 9. 回收 TUICalling。...// javascript // 回收 TUICalling this.TUICalling.destroyed() 注意:小程序音视频通话需在真机 欢迎在您的产品中接入 TUICalling...,希望您在 TUICalling 使用中多多提出您宝贵的意见和建议。...若在接入过程中遇到了处理不定的问题,可以在腾讯云 Calling 群进行反馈,QQ群:592465424 相关资料: TUICalling (小程序) github下载地址 https://github.com
领取专属 10元无门槛券
手把手带您无忧上云